For the 2025 school year, there is 1 public school serving 11 students in Cohagen Elementary School District. This district's average testing ranking is 10/10, which is in the top 10% of public schools in Montana.
Public School in Cohagen Elementary School District have an average math proficiency score of 50% (versus the Montana public school average of 37%), and reading proficiency score of 50% (versus the 46% statewide average).

Frequently Asked Questions
How many schools belong to Cohagen Elementary School District?
Cohagen Elementary School District manages 1 public schools serving 11 students.
What is the rank of Cohagen Elementary School District?
Cohagen Elementary School District is ranked #27 out of 334 school districts in Montana (top 10%) based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data for the 2021-2022 school year.
What is the racial composition of students in Cohagen Elementary School District?
100% of Cohagen Elementary School District students are White.
What is the student/teacher ratio of Cohagen Elementary School District?
Cohagen Elementary School District has a student/teacher ratio of 11:1, which is lower than the Montana state average of 14:1.
